Pakistani Wedding Cards Deserve a Premium Look

A Pakistani wedding is not one event — it is a week of celebrations, each with its own colour story, music, food, and dress code. The cards you send for Mayun, Mehndi, Barat, and Walima should match the mood of each function, and printing four different designs at a designer shop in Karachi or Lahore can easily cross PKR 80,000 to PKR 200,000 before envelopes. AI cuts that to zero for the design step.

The traditional Pakistani invitation has its own grammar — Bismillah at the top in elegant Arabic, Surah Ar-Rum or a Quranic ayat about marriage, the names of both families in Urdu Nastaliq script, the venue and dates in both Urdu and English, and an ornate border drawn from Mughal architecture. Cards for Every Function

Nikah Card

The most sacred card. Bismillah calligraphy, Quranic ayat, deep maroon, navy, or emerald, gold foil effect, Mughal arch borders. Sent to close family and witnesses.

Mayun & Mehndi

Bright turmeric yellow, marigold orange, parrot green. Peacocks, dholki drums, mehndi henna swirls. Playful, ceremonial, the loudest card of the week.

Barat Card

Royal red and gold, regal Mughal patterns, palanquin and ghora motifs. The grandest invitation — sent to extended family and society guests.

Walima Card

Softer ivory, champagne, dusty rose. More elegant than ostentatious. Roses, jharokha windows, modern Pakistani fusion aesthetics.
